The latest officially reported population of Austria was 9,177,982 in 2024 vs 1,400,638 people in East Timor in 2024.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Austria's population is 9,163,419 people compared to 1,441,764 in East Timor.

Population statistics:

  • Austria's population is 6.36 times bigger than East Timor's.
  • Austria is ranked the 99th most populous country in the world, while East Timor is the 152nd.
  • The countries together account for 0.13% of the world: 0.11% for Austria vs 0.02% for East Timor.
  • For the last 10 years, Austria has had an average growth rate of +0.72% per year vs +1.74% in East Timor.
  • Since 2006, the population of Austria has increased from 8.27M people to 9.16M (10.8% growth), while East Timor has grown from 977K to 1.44M (47.6%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Austria increased by 468,027 people (a 5.66% growth), while East Timor gained 251,715 people (a 25.8%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Austria gained 426,751 people (a 4.88% growth), while East Timor's population increased by 213,452 people (a 17.4% growth).

Austria was ranked 91st most populous country in 2006 and is 99th in 2026. East Timor was ranked 155th in 2006 and ranked 152nd now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Austria's population will shrink by 4.08% to 8,789,107 people with a rank change from 99th to 109th. The population of East Timor will increase by 31.3% to 1,892,942 people and rank change from 152nd to 149th.

East Timor is projected to reach its peak in 2077 at 2.11M people, while Austria's population already peaked in 2024 at 9.18M people and is projected to decrease to 7.45M people by 2100.

Over the last 10 years, 2.61% of the population change in Austria is from natural causes (a loss of 16,936 people) and 97.4% is from migration (a gain of 631,325 people). In East Timor 98.3% is from natural causes (a gain of 217,698 people) and 1.66% is from migration (a gain of 3,665 people).

As of 2024, 2,327,064 residents or 25.5% of the population were not native-born in Austria, compared to 8,303 people or 0.6% in East Timor.
